President Bashir says tension is building beteween north and south, triggering possibility of war

By: Ahmed Alhaj (Site Admin)


 


Khartoum, Sudan (sudanow.info.sd)- The President of the Republic , Omar Bashir, on Friday conceded that tension was currently so high between South Sudan and the Republic of Sudan that the possibility of war breaking between the two sides. 


"Yes" the President said when the interviewer asked him whether he believes the tension could lead to war between the north and the south." Yes it is a possibility"


 


"but we will not resort to war unless it is imposed on us… the war was imposed on us in Abyei… in the Blue Nile was imposed to us…  but we will not be the initiators of  war" the president said in a live interview with the Blue Nile, semi- official TV Friday .
